viv w Posted March 4, 2018 Share Posted March 4, 2018 George Dammann's book, "70 years of Chrysler" has a picture of a Chrysler 72 Sport Roadster. The text says the sport roadster differed from the standard roadster by having the color insert below the belt line. It also says the color insert matched the fenders. It looks to be a superbly restored car, but the color combination does not look right, my 2c worth. Viv.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
